AN ORDINANCE AUTHORIZING NORTH TEXAS STATE UNIVFRSITY CAMPUS
PATROLMEN TO ENFORCE ALL TRAFFIC LAWS WITHIN A PARTICULAR DES-
CRIBED AREA, PROVIDING THAT SUCH PATROLMFN SHALL NOT BE EMPLOY-
EES OF THE CITY OF DENTON, TEXAS, NOR BE ENTITLED TO ANY COMPEN-
SATION FROM THE CITY OF DFNTON, TEXAS, FOR SERVICES PERFORMED,
PROVIDING A SAVINGS CLAUSE, AND DECLARING AN FFFFCTIVE DATE
WHEREAS, the commzssloned and bonded campus security per-
sonnel of North Texas State University are peace officers, auth-
orized under the provzslons of Revised Czvll Statutes Artzcle
29193 to preserve the public peace, protect the property of the
State of Texas, and enforce all traffic and parking laws, w~th
all the powers, prlvzleges and zmmunltles of peace officers while
on property under the control and ]urlsdzctlon of sazd Unzverslty,
and
WHEREAS, it ls in the public ~ntere~t that the aforesaid campus
patrolmen be authorzzed to enforce traffic and parking laws and re-
gulations beyond the existing control and jurIsdiction of sald
Unlverslty, but within the lmmedzate area and neighborhood of same,
now therefore
TH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F DENTON, TFXAS, HERFBY ORDAINS
SECTION I
That each commlsszoned peace officer regularly employed by
North Texas State University, including future employed, who is
bonded as requzred by qectlon 3 Revised Czvll Statutes Article
29193 after taking and fzlzng the oath required of peace officers
by the Constltutlon of the State of Texas is hereby authorized to
carry arms zn the performance of h~s duties, and to enforce all
traffic and parkzng laws of %h~ City of Denton and the State of
Texas, subject to the llmltat~ons set forth zn Sectzon 2 of thls
ordinance, in, upon, and adjacent to, the following public streets
(a) All the publlc streets of the City of Denton being
situated within the area czrcumscrlbed by West Oak,
Welch, West Hlckory, Bernard, Eagle Drive, Interstate
Highway 35 E, and Bonnze Brae ~treets,
(b) West Oak from Bonnie Brae to Welch Streets,
(c) Welch from West Oak to West Hickory Street~,
(d) West Hickory from Bonnie Brae to Bernard Street~
(e) Bernard from West Hickory to Eagle Drive ~treets,
(f) Fagle Drive from Bernard Street to Interstate High-
way 35E~
(g) North service (access) road of Interstate Highway
35 F from Fagle Dr~ve to Bonnie Brae qtreets, and
(h) Bonnie Brae from Interstate Highway 35 F to West
Oak Street
SECTION II
Provided, however, that this extension of police jurisdic-
tion of said campus peace officers shall apply to enforcement of
traffic laws and ordinances only, except when otherwise authoriz-
ed in writing by the Chief of Police of the City of Denton, and,
provided further, that each such campus peace officer shall comply
with all orders g~ven by the City Chief of Police which concern
law enforcement within the above described area, whether emergency
or routine, and failure to comply w~th any such order is declared
to be grounds for ~mmedlate revocation of this ordinance by the
Councll of the City of Denton
SECTION III
That nothing in this ordinance shall be so construed as
to render any such North Texas State University employee an
employee of the City of Denton, Texas, or so as to subject any
such employee to the d~sclpllne of the Denton Police Department,
or so as to create any rights or l~ablllt~es for any such em-
ployee under %he Flremen's and Pollcemen's Civil Service Act, and
no suoh employee shall be entltled to any compensation from the
City of Denton, Texas, for any act performed, or any l~ablllty
or injury incurred in the performance of his duties, it being the
purpose and intent of this ordinance only to extend the physical
jurisdiction of North Texas ~tate University peace officers in a
limited manner
